Complete product details

Bioenno Power offers 14.6VDC, 2A AC-to-DC chargers for LiFePO4 batteries. Model BPC-1502DC uses a DC plug barrel connector.  The charger provides 14.6VDC, 2A (CC/CV charge profile) for charging LiFePO4 batteries.  This charger accepts 110~220VAC input, for use worldwide.

Specifications

  • Input:  110VAC/220VAC
  • Output:  14.6VDC, 2A (CC/CV Charge Profile for LiFePO4 Batteries)
  • Connector:  DC Plug
  • Dimensions:(L x W x H)  5.25 in. x 2.25 in. x 1.125 in. (133.35 mm. X 57.15 mm X 29.00 mm)
  • Weight: 1 lb. (0.45 kg.)
